You did nothing wrong.... you will get used to sleep paralysis and hypnogogia over time. I would suggest visualizing something when you reach hypnogogia (that's the weird blobs of colors or odd patterns you see )... make it simple initially. Imagination is the stuff that dreams are made of.

Trying WILD before a DILD is achieved isn't recommended. I know you've heard people say "but, it is possible!" but you really will have the easiest time focusing on mastering DILD. You don't have a bad dream recall, you simply aren't following the instructions to a T. Seriously do EVERY little last thing you are recommended and don't skimp. Eventually you will get into a routine of doing these things after a few weeks and, almost magically, DILD will be yours. I can't stress how important it is to get a routine going. That routine of keeping a DJ, doing reality checks, keeping your time to bed within about a 2 hour window (You can skimp somewhat on this one as long as you don't do it consistently) and stay focused on wanting that LD you will have a DILD. No lies. No tricks or gimmicks. Put in the effort and you will DILD. I know I jumped far away from your questions (I haven't mastered WILD yet so I can't really attest to what troubles you might be having) but that was just my little soap box as to when people say they can't DILD for some reason. It's always recommended to DILD before WILDing so keep trying to get into that routine before you attempt a WILD. The skills you learn from DILD will be so valuable later.
